Jury finds terrorist guilty of supporting ISIS-K in Abbey Gate attack, deadlocks on role in deaths
The defendant was charged with a single count of providing and conspiring to provide material support and resources to a designated foreign terrorist organization - ISIS-K - which resulted in death.
Federal prosecutors allege Mohammad Sharifullah helped orchestrate the 2021 bombing by scouting out a potential route for the suicide bomber on behalf of ISIS-K.
